Raspberry and Lime Granita with Coconut Cream

A few weeks ago now I had friends over. I love to entertain and try out new recipes. I was looking through my cook books and I found a recipe for Raspberry and Lime granita! This sounded perfect it was a hot day and sounded yum so it was great for dessert! Everyone loved it so here is the recipe for it!

INGREDIENTS:
500ml (2 cups) water
215g (1 cup) caster sugar
2 x 120g punnets raspberries
2 limes, rind finely grated
80ml (1/3 cup) coconut cream

METHOD:
Step 1
Place a shallow 26 x 16cm metal slice pan in the freezer to chill.
Step 2
Meanwhile, stir the water and sugar in a small saucepan over medium-high heat for 5 minutes or until the sugar dissolves. Set aside to cool completely.
Step 3
Pour the sugar mixture into the pan. Place in the freezer for 4-5 hours or until firm. Use a fork to scrape the mixture into coarse crystals.
Step 4
Coarsely mash the raspberries and stir in the lime rind. Fold into the granita mixture. Place in the freezer for 2 hours or until firm. Use a fork to scrape into coarse crystals. Divide among serving bowls and drizzle over the coconut cream.

This is such an easy recipe and it tastes amazing it is so refreshing! It serves six and we all found that it was just enough, try this out so great for summer!
